Cyclosporins P21 are described as new class of clathrates. The crystal structure determination of the following structures is reported:

Cyclosporin A . dimethylisosorbide (ambient temperature) [1]

Cyclosporin A . tetrahydrofurane (ambient temperature)

Cyclosporin A . di-n-butylether (ambient temperature)

Cyclosporin A . di-n-butylether (ambient temperature)

Cyclosporin A . di-n-butylether ( 150K )

Cyclosporin E . acetone . water (ambient temperature) [2]

Cyclosporin E . 2-butanol ( 150K )
